Revenue has compounded at 11.6% per year over the past 19 years to 26.29 M EUR. Earnings per share have grown at 32.4% per year over the last 16 years. Streamwide's net margin stands at 23.8%, broadly stable from 24.5% several years earlier. Streamwide currently offers a dividend yield of about 0.28%. The dividend has grown at 10.0% per year over the past 2 years. Analysts set a median price target of 70.94 EUR, implying 12.6% below the current price. Of 8 analysts, 0 rate the stock a buy — an overall Sell consensus. The stock trades about 48% above its 52-week low.

Gross Margin

Gross margin = (Revenue − Cost of Goods Sold) ÷ Revenue. It reveals what percentage of each dollar of revenue Streamwide retains after direct production costs. High gross margins (above 50 %) are typical of asset-light businesses like software and brands, while capital-intensive industries like manufacturing often operate below 30 %. Compare Streamwide's gross margin to industry peers and track it over time to spot improving or deteriorating pricing power.

EBIT and EBIT Margin

EBIT measures operating profit — what remains after subtracting all operating expenses (including R&D, sales, and administrative costs) from gross profit. The EBIT margin shows this as a percentage of revenue. Because it excludes interest and taxes, EBIT allows fair comparisons between companies with different debt levels and tax jurisdictions. A rising EBIT margin indicates improving operational efficiency.

Streamwide business model & stock analysis

Streamwide SA is an internationally active technology company specializing in the development and provision of communication solutions and services. The company was founded in 2001 in France and has since been headquartered in Paris. Business Model: Streamwide's business model is focused on providing customers worldwide with innovative and flexible communication services tailored to their needs. The company primarily focuses on messaging, VoIP (Voice-over-IP), and VAS (Value-Added Services) to help its customers meet their communication needs without incurring high costs. History: Since its founding, Streamwide SA has quickly established itself as a provider of high-quality communication solutions and is now recognized as a key player in the industry. Since 2005, the company has been listed on the Paris Stock Exchange and has expanded its presence to international markets. Streamwide is currently active in Europe, Asia, the Middle East, and Africa, continuously developing new products and services to provide customers with the best possible performance and flexibility. Products and Services: Streamwide offers a variety of products and services aimed at meeting the diverse needs of customers. Some examples: - Messaging: Streamwide offers messaging services based on a web-based platform that allows users to send SMS and social network updates flexibly. The platform also supports rich messaging formats such as images, videos, audio files, and multi-channel support. - VoIP (Voice-over-IP): Streamwide provides VoIP solutions that enable customers to make calls over the Internet, providing communication flexibility for both businesses and individuals. The solutions also support video calls and access to various network infrastructures. - VAS (Value-Added Services): Streamwide offers a range of value-added services, including real-time translation, mobile payment functions, special phone numbers, and comprehensive analysis tools to optimize customers' communication workflows. Streamwide focuses on high functionality, security, flexibility, and innovation in its products and services. What Is Fair Value?

Fair value is an estimate of what a stock is truly "worth" based on its financial fundamentals, independent of the current market price. If the calculated fair value is above the current share price, the stock may be undervalued — and vice versa. This chart shows three different fair value approaches so you can cross-check them against each other.

Earnings-Based Fair Value

Calculated by multiplying the current earnings per share (EPS) by the average historical P/E ratio over a selected multi-year period. The smoothing over several years filters out temporary spikes or dips. If this fair value exceeds the market price, it suggests the stock is cheap relative to its earning power.

Example: Fair Value (Earnings) 2022 = EPS 2022 × Average P/E 2019–2021

Revenue-Based Fair Value

Derived by multiplying revenue per share by the average historical price-to-sales ratio. This method is particularly useful for companies with volatile or temporarily depressed earnings, as revenue tends to be more stable than profits. It answers: "At what price has the market historically valued each dollar of this company's sales?"

Example: Fair Value (Revenue) 2022 = Revenue per Share 2022 × Average P/S 2019–2021

Dividend-Based Fair Value

Calculated by dividing the dividend per share by the average historical dividend yield. This approach is most relevant for mature, consistently dividend-paying companies. If the resulting fair value is higher than the current price, it implies the stock offers a better yield than its historical average.

Example: Fair Value (Dividend) 2022 = Dividend per Share 2022 ÷ Average Yield 2019–2021

How to Use This Chart

When all three fair value lines converge above the current price, it strengthens the case that the stock is undervalued. When they diverge, investigate why — it may indicate a structural shift in margins, payout policy, or growth rate. The forward estimates on the right extend the analysis using projected fundamentals, helping you assess whether the current price already reflects future growth expectations.

Streamwide SA is a leading provider of communication solutions and services for businesses worldwide. The company's business model is based on providing innovative technologies to enable customers to have flexible, reliable, and high-quality communication. The company is divided into four divisions: cloud-based communication, messaging, network communication, and digital security. It offers tailored solutions in each division, including platforms for voice and SMS communication, video and web conferences, virtual call centers, intelligent messaging, SMS platforms, app-to-app messaging, network communication products such as VoIP systems, carrier-grade solutions, and a digital security platform with advanced features such as intrusion prevention, firewalling, and antivirus systems. Streamwide SA has extensive expertise and decades of experience, providing customers with individualized solutions and the highest security standards. The company also has its own technical research department that develops new products and services. Its business model mainly targets telecommunications, finance, healthcare, retail, education, insurance, and the public sector. Overall, Streamwide SA's focus is to provide high-quality communication solutions and services that adapt to the changing market and customer needs, with a strong emphasis on security and reliability.
